Ordinals
beta
Address bc1q2qvt63tmwyatm0ln527esgmst8rtl38zfw54ps
sat balance
1257797
runes balances
outputs
18d07c481f43c9ceb94c258ddedc70c0cf58c8af3bf7bd3b6943dfa7a77a9b18:0